I like Optimara fertilizer it's really good ! I also enjoy Perter's African violet food. Have you ever tried it ?
Eleanor's VF-11 is great but right now the time of my life cost too much.
I also am trying Dyna-Gro their bloom food. The middle number is only 12. I feel it would help with variegation as too much nitrogen can make them all green and I already have the heat doing this.
I also like it for my Streptocarpus plants !
